Dear Maintainer,

according to the retiring of the Mozilla Location Service at June 14,
2024 no position requests do not work anymore, e. g. in firefox, gnome
maps or even geoclue-2-demo's where-am-i. Requests simply hang:

* call /usr/libexec/geoclue-2.0/demos/where-am-i

Expected:

the position is shown

Actual:

long call of the program and empty result.

This is an upstream problem too of course but are there alternatives
planned?
